Comparison review

Samsung Galaxy A8 Star has a general score of 82.1, which is a little bit better than Xiaomi Redmi Note 13 Pro's 77.1 overall score. Both devices in our current comparison include Android operating system, but the Samsung Galaxy A8 Star has newer 9.0 Pie version while Xiaomi Redmi Note 13 Pro has Android 13 version, giving you a couple additional features.

The Xiaomi Redmi Note 13 Pro counts with a brighter display than Galaxy A8 Star, because it has a quite bigger display, a quite better resolution of 1080 x 2400 and a bit more pixels per inch of screen. Samsung Galaxy A8 Star has a much faster processor than Xiaomi Redmi Note 13 Pro, although it has a lower amount of RAM, they both have 8 processing cores.

Xiaomi Redmi Note 13 Pro takes way better videos and photos than Galaxy A8 Star, because it has a bigger aperture for better low-light photography and video, a much better resolution camera in the back and a much larger sensor which provides a much better photo and video quality. The Xiaomi Redmi Note 13 Pro counts with a superior storage capacity for apps and games than Galaxy A8 Star, because it has a SD card slot that supports up to 1 TB and 256 GB internal memory.

Xiaomi Redmi Note 13 Pro features better battery life than Galaxy A8 Star, because it has 5000mAh of battery capacity against 3700mAh.
